Event ID 1204
Description
Current sensor detected a failure value Sensor location: <Location in
chassis>
Chassis location: <Name of chassis>
Previous state was: <State>
If sensor type is not discrete:
Current sensor value (in Amps): <Reading> OR
Current sensor value (in Watts): <Reading>
If sensor type is discrete:
Discrete voltage state: <State>
Severity Error
Cause A current sensor in the specified system exceeded its failure threshold. The sensor location, chassis
location, previous state, and current sensor value are provided.
Event ID 1205
Description
Current sensor detected a non-recoverable value Sensor location: <Location
in chassis>
Chassis location: <Name of chassis>
Previous state was: <State>
If sensor type is not discrete:
Current sensor value (in Amps): <Reading> OR
Current sensor value (in Watts): <Reading>
If sensor type is discrete:
Discrete voltage state: <State>
Severity Error
Cause A current sensor in the specified system detected an error from which it cannot recover. The sensor
location, chassis location, previous state, and current sensor value are provided.
Chassis Intrusion Messages
The chassis intrusion messages listed are a security measure. Chassis intrusion means that someone is opening the cover to a
systems chassis. Alerts are sent to prevent unauthorized removal of parts from a chassis.
